What's Happening?
The New York Giants have selected Francis Mauigoa, an offensive lineman from Miami, as their 10th overall pick in the 2026 NFL Draft. Mauigoa, known for his strength and agility, has been a consistent
performer at right tackle for Miami, starting all 42 games over the past three seasons. His selection is part of the Giants' strategy to enhance their offensive line, providing better protection for their quarterback and improving their running game.

What's Next?
Mauigoa will join the Giants' training camp, where he will integrate with the team and adapt to the professional level of play. The coaching staff will work on developing his skills further, particularly focusing on his transition to potentially playing as a guard, a position that could maximize his strengths.
